You don't need the continuation hyphen in column 7 because you are
displaying two separate fields.  If you wanted to display one field
that was over the fixed COBOL reference format (there is now a second
variable length format on many platforms) see the language reference
format since I don't recall the rules for continuing literals even
though I used to do it.
